Fell head over for the '12, 32' Mountaineer, but just wasn't ready for the cost! So, we found on '06 with just about the same floor plan and now, as the other Chief calls it....THE GOAT LOCKER is ours!

If only someone would tell him where the bypass valve is on that dang water heater, he will stop grumbling all the way to the bathhouse!

The bypass should be on the bottom feed for the water heater. It should be a "T" valve. The bottom is cold feed and the top is hot out. Note the top probably also has a check valve that can fail and block hot water flow.
